    About this Product

    Marine-grade plywood should be shipped in dry, well-ventilated containers to prevent moisture damage. It requires secure packaging to avoid scratches and warping during transit. Proper handling is essential to maintain its structural integrity.

    Product Specifications

    • Material: Marine-grade wood
    • Size Options: 4x8 ft
    • Load Capacity: 200 lbs
    • Coating: Water-resistant
    • Applications: Boat repairs, hull construction
    • NMFC Code: 112870 (suggested)
    • Freight Class: 125 (suggested)

    Note: All specifications listed are suggested values.
